Theatre classes to be offered in Chatham
County this fall
Pittsboro, NC – Central Carolina Community College
(CCCC) is offering two beginning theatre classes in Chatham
County this fall.
“
Introduction to Theatre” will give students a foundation in the basics
of theatre arts. The course will explore the history of theatre and
acting as well as the fundamentals of stagecraft, lighting, directing and costumes. Students
will have the opportunity to view theatre performances and participate in hands-on
activities. The course will be offered on Tuesdays and Thursdays,
beginning Thursday, August 19 through Friday, December 16, 2004, from 8:00-9:15
a.m. on the Chatham County Campus in Pittsboro.
“
Readers Theatre” gives students the opportunity to learn basic acting and
performance skills. Students will learn a variety of acting techniques
using both scripted and non-scripted materials as well as actual theatre performances. The
course will be held Thursdays beginning August 17 through December 16, 2004,
from 6:00-8:40 p.m. on the Chatham County Campus in Pittsboro.
Ellen Bland, CCCC humanities instructor and director of the critically acclaimed
play, Millworker, will teach both courses. Class registration will
be held on Wednesday, August 16 and Thursday, August 17, 2004 at both the Chatham
County Campus in Pittsboro and the Dennis A. Wicker Civic Center in Sanford.
